Qualifying Recognised Overseas Pension Scheme (QROPS) providers have kicked off the New Year on a high note by opening more than two dozen new pensions.
The latest list of QROPS published by HM Revenue & Customs (HMRC) shows the number offshore pensions worldwide increased by 27 to 943 since the last list was released on December 15.
The new schemes are in:
- Australia (14)
- Hong Kong (6)
- The Netherlands (2)
- France, Germany, Isle of Man, Jersey and Turkey (One each)
The Isle of Man remains the place offering the most QROPS, with 202, followed by Guernsey with 135 – just over a third of all the pensions available worldwide.
No other financial centre is in treble figures.

QROPS List By Financial Jurisdiction
Financial centre | No of QROPS |
---|---|
Australia | 53 |
Austria | 7 |
Barbados | 1 |
Belgium | 14 |
Bulgaria | 2 |
Canada | 64 |
Czech Republic | 2 |
Denmark | 4 |
European Union | 1 |
France | 11 |
Germany | 30 |
Gibraltar | 46 |
Greece | 1 |
Guernsey | 135 |
Hong Kong | 11 |
Hungary | 1 |
Iceland | 1 |
India | 8 |
Ireland | 82 |
Isle of Man | 202 |
Italy | 19 |
Jamaica | 1 |
Jersey | 83 |
Kenya | 1 |
Kosovo | 1 |
Latvia | 3 |
Liechtenstein | 3 |
Luxembourg | 4 |
Malta | 23 |
Mauritius | 1 |
Netherlands | 61 |
New Zealand | 31 |
Norway | 5 |
Portugal | 4 |
South Africa | 12 |
Spain | 3 |
Sri Lanka | 1 |
Sweden | 6 |
Switzerland | 1 |
Turkey | 2 |
United States of America | 2 |
Total: | 943 |
Source: HMRC
